Subject: Welcome to the PortionPal rotation

Hey! Quick heads-up before your first shift: most PortionPal pages are about the scaling service choking on fractional multipliers. Nine times out of ten a queue drain fixes it. Don't restart the conversion workers unless the queue is clear. The full runbook lives on the internal page here.

runbook for yadup-fahif: https://jira.qorvelcorp.internal/spaces/spaces/spaces/b46212397071

Hi team,

Before I hand off the 3.2 release, please note the humidity sensor drift reported on Verdana controllers in the Elmbrook trial site. Drift exceeds 4% after roughly ten days of continuous operation; firmware 3.2.1 adds an automatic recalibration cycle every 72 hours. Support should advise growers to install 3.2.1 and trigger a manual recalibration once. The hotfix bundle must be verified before distribution, so I'm including the signing key used for the 3.2.1 packages below.

release key, fahof-yagap: bky3_m5d

Onboarding note for reviewers: the Soundsliver waveform preview renders from cached peak files, never raw audio. Reject any PR that reads source audio in the request path. Regenerating peaks requires the render-farm credential store, which stays sealed outside deploys. To unseal it for verification, enter the passphrase that follows.

strongbox words: holax-rusax-jorath-aldeth

Ticket: Slimmed image breaks runtime on Pellarc build agents.

Repro steps:
1. Build the hollowed image with the strip-layers profile enabled.
2. Push to the staging registry and deploy to the canary pool.
3. Container exits with a missing shared-library error within ten seconds.

Expected: parity with the full image. Actual: crash loop. Suspect the trim step removes the resolver libs. To pull the failing image from the staging registry, authenticate with the token below.

session JWT of tawip-kajog = eyJhbGciOiJIUzI1NiIsInR5cCI6IkpXVCJ9.eyJzdWIiOiI2dKYGGIn0.afsnASii